Some engineers at Google have put forth a proposal called Web-Environment-Integrity that has the open source community up in arms. The leading criticisms of this proposal are "Google wants to make DRM for websites" and "Google wants to ban ad-blockers." These are catchy headlines intended to capture attention, they're also mostly true. For the people who don't want to wade through the discourse, this post is about what WEI does and where it came from.

Today, one of the most popular techniques to achieve high levels of performance and reliability in your software applications is by leveraging the power of microservices architecture. This architectural style breaks down a monolithic application into smaller, more manageable services that can be independently developed, deployed, and scaled. A Definition of Done describes the criteria that determines whether a software product is releasable. While normally focused on functional aspects of quality, teams can strengthen the quality and sustainability of their products if they expand their DoD to include architectural considerations.
